About RwandAir Ltd
RwandAir Ltd is the flag carrier airline of Rwanda, operating domestic and international services across East Africa, Central Africa, West Africa, Southern Africa, Europe and the Middle East, with its main base at Kigali International Airport.

Job Purpose
The Commercial Manager will lead and oversee RwandAir’s commercial interests within the assigned country or territory, ensuring sustainable revenue growth, market expansion, operational alignment and strong stakeholder engagement.
The successful candidate will serve as RwandAir’s lead commercial representative in the market and will be accountable for overall territory performance across passenger sales, cargo contribution, trade partnerships, customer experience and commercial execution.
The role will also drive strategic market positioning, strengthen distribution performance, identify new growth opportunities and ensure alignment between local market activities and RwandAir’s regional and global commercial objectives.
